Brake fluid BMW 3 Series F30 (2012–2019) — DOT4 specification
Brake fluid for BMW 3 Series F30 (2012–2019) — required specification, boiling points, system volume, and approved brands.
Technical Specifications
| Parameter | Value |
|---|---|
| Make / Model | BMW 3 Series F30 |
| Production Years | 2012–2019 |
| Fluid specification | DOT4 |
| Dry boiling point | 230°C |
| Wet boiling point | 155°C |
| System volume | 600 ml |
| Change interval | 30 000 km / 2 years |
Approved brands
BMW Genuine DOT4, ATE SL.6, Castrol React DOT4
Why Brake Fluid Must Be Changed Regularly
Brake fluid is hygroscopic — it absorbs moisture from the air over time. As moisture content increases, the boiling point drops significantly. When the fluid boils under heavy braking, vapour bubbles form and the pedal goes to the floor (vapour lock). BMW requires DOT4 with a dry boiling point of at least 230°C.
How to Check Brake Fluid Condition
- Test strips — dip a strip in the reservoir; colour indicates moisture content
- Electronic tester — measures boiling point directly (most accurate)
- Visual inspection — dark/brown fluid indicates it must be replaced (fresh fluid is amber/clear)

Can I mix different DOT grades?
You can mix DOT 3 and DOT 4 in an emergency, but never mix DOT 5 (silicone-based) with DOT 3/4 (glycol-based). Always use the correct specification: DOT4.
